ACTIVITIES INFO
Cozumel is the top diving location in this hemisphere, with about 200 sites, several shallow enough for snorkeling. El Cozumeleño’s highly trained, highly skilled divemasters give free snorkeling and scuba lessons. You can also join bicycle tours, kayaking, windsurfing, aerobics, and volleyball – all at no extra charge. Many activities take place at the giant free form pool. Just across the street is the new Jack Nicklaus-designed PGA Golf Course, carved from the Mayan jungle, where resort guests enjoy a special discount. You can also arrange scuba dive tours, deep sea fishing, jet skis, sunset cruises and parasailing at an additional charge through the resort’s dive shop. Only 30 miles long, Cozumel is dotted with treasures above and below water, including the caves and canyons of the Palancar Reef and Mayan Ruins like El Cedral and El Castillo Real. Explore the national marine park at Chankanaab. Pay homage to the goddess of fertility at San Gervasio, an ancient site of worship.
Cozumel Country Club golf details: 18 holes, 72 par, Nicklaus design, carts and caddies available. |

DESTINATION INFO
The tiny island of Cozumel has drawn visitors since antiquity. Located in the Mexican Caribbean, once an important Mayan sanctuary believed to be a sacred shrine, ever since oceanographer Jacques Cousteau revealed Cozumel's underwater beauty to the rest of the world in a documentary in the 60's, Cozumel became first choice for diving enthusiasts and a favourite island getaway for many. The world’s second-largest barrier reef lies just off the coast. El Cozumeleño Beach Resort is ideally located on one of the island’s most beautiful beaches at the northern end of the Hotel Zone, a 10 minute drive from Cozumel airport, 5 minutes from the central plaza downtown and the San Gervasio ruins, and about 10 minutes to the national marine park. It’s a quick 30-minute ferry ride to the mainland and Playa Del Carmen, cultural center of the Maya Riviera, making resort guests ideally positioned to explore the area’s many treasures. This charming tropical paradise with crystal turquoise waters, exhuberant vegetation, Mayan archeological sites and superior beachfront hotels is not just a popular diving spot, but also a a friendly Mexican Caribbean destination offering unforgettable holidays for all.
